Steven C. Weiss

Steve grew up in Chicago. He attended Illinois Institute of Technology where he received his Bachelor of Science degree, graduating with Honors in 1976. Steve then attained his Juris Doctor, with Honors in 1979 from Chicago-Kent College of Law. In June, 2005 while working full time, Steve received his MBA from the Kellogg School of Management at Northwestern University majoring in Operations, Management and Strategy.

Steve has provided senior-level, business and legal counsel to Fortune 1000 and mid-market companies on international law, contract negotiation, insurance coverage issues, business transactions, distribution, operations, international sales, shipping and transport, commercial and industrial leases, warehousing and employment law. He is a skilled negotiator of transactional agreements, employment agreements, purchasing contracts, shipping and distribution agreements and seasoned advocate before administrative and judicial panels.

Steve opened and grew a law firm concentrating its practice in transport and trade matters and managed a diverse general law practice with legal and support personnel before coming to Berger, Newmark & Fenchel P.C. in 2006.

Steve has consistently achieved Martindale-Hubbell's highest rating for Legal Ability and Ethical Standards, and has been listed in its “Bar Register of Preeminent Lawyers”™. Steve was honored as an Illinois Super Lawyer in 2005, 2006, 2007 and 2008, having been chosen from among the top five percent of attorneys in Illinois. Illinois Super Lawyers magazine®, 2005-2008, Chicago® magazine, May, 2005, February, 2006. In September, 2006, Steve was honored by being nominated to become a member of the Northwestern University Transportation Center-Business Advisory Committee, which includes senior-level executives from shipper and carrier firms, freight forwarders, trade associations, financial institutions, and consulting firms.

Steve has published and presented over 30 articles on transport, distribution, logistics and trade; served as Legal Editor of the journal Intermodal Age International; lectured and led workshops for numerous business groups on transport and distribution matters; lectured on a live nationwide broadcast from New York for the Continuing Legal Education Satellite Network on shipping and wrote text materials for the course. Steve has also co-authored text materials for Continuing Legal Education courses, materials on Antitrust and Unfair Competition as well as lectured at conferences of manufacturer and retail executives in the U.S. and Canada.

He served as Transportation Counsel for the 3000 member National Retail Merchants Association (NRMA); and served as a featured speaker at numerous NRMA meetings.
